Developers install MCP servers the way they used to install npm packages — quickly, trusting the name, and moving on. An MCP server can read your files, call your APIs, and execute commands on your behalf. Almost nobody checks what it can actually do before connecting it to their agent.
mcp-customs is the "audit before install" step, run locally, in seconds.
| Rule | Severity | What it looks for |
|---|---|---|
| MCP001 | critical | Shell command execution with unsanitized interpolation |
| MCP002 | high | File reads/writes without a path-traversal guard |
| MCP003 | critical | eval() / dynamic code execution |
| MCP004 | high | Hardcoded API keys / credentials |
| MCP005 | critical | Tool descriptions containing hidden-instruction language (prompt injection via the tool's own metadata) |
| MCP006 | medium | Outbound network calls combined with environment-variable reads (possible exfiltration) |
| MCP007 | low | No permissions/scopes declared in the manifest |
These are heuristic, regex-based checks — fast and fully auditable in one sitting, not a dataflow analysis. They will produce false positives and will miss things a deeper analysis would catch. Treat a CLEARED stamp as "nothing obvious," not "verified safe."
